IEEE 1727-2013

IEEE Guide for Working Procedures on Underground Transmission Circuits with Induced Voltage

This guide establishes induced voltage working procedures for underground transmission circuits. A transmission circuit when de-energized will have an induced voltage when in a common duct bank with an energized circuit. The induced voltage may be a possible safety hazard. The induced voltage may be determined by modeling the circuits and by measurement. This guide addresses the working procedures to follow when performing work where induced voltage is present.
